Incidental detection of Trichuris trichiura during colonoscopy in a Taiwanese worker returning from the Philippines
Holly YOUNG, Anistta MAHESWARAN, Poorvi SRIVASTAVA and Miranda VOSS
Trichuris trichiura infection has become rare in Taiwan due to decades of public health improvements, yet it remains prevalent in many tropical countries. As global workforce mobility increases, primary care physicians may increasingly encounter imported parasitic infections in asymptomatic individuals. This case illustrates a scenario relevant to routine health examinations and emphasizes the role of family physicians in early detection, risk assessment, and patient counseling.A 53-year-old Taiwanese man underwent a self-paid health check-up after several years of employment in the Philippines. He denied gastrointestinal symptoms. Screening colonoscopy revealed a slender, motile worm attached to the ascending colon mucosa. Endoscopic removal was performed, and histopathology confirmed T. trichiura through characteristic nematode morphology and barrel-shaped eggs with bipolar plugs. Laboratory tests, abdominal ultrasonography, chest radiography, pulmonary function testing, and esophagogastroduodenoscopy showed no infection-related abnormalities. The patient received mebendazole 100 mg twice daily for 9 days. Stool testing was recommended but not completed due to loss to follow-up.Although T. trichiura infections are well described, incidental detection in a low-prevalence region, coupled with comprehensive evaluation in an asymptomatic adult, provides a unique clinical perspective relevant to family medicine. The case highlights how opportunistic screening—common within general practice health check programs—can reveal imported infections even in individuals without symptoms.This case underscores the critical importance of detailed travel and occupational histories during routine primary care visits. It also illustrates the challenges in ensuring patient adherence to follow-up when symptoms are absent. The case encourages clinicians to maintain clinical suspicion for parasitic infections in returning workers and to develop practical strategies to enhance follow-up testing and treatment verification.Colonoscopy provides both diagnostic and therapeutic utility in intestinal helminthiasis. Extended mebendazole regimens may improve eradication rates but require stool confirmation. As international mobility rises, clinicians in low-prevalence countries must anticipate re-emerging parasitic diseases.This case offers transferable insights for general practice, demonstrating the value of thorough history-taking, appropriate use of screening tools, and proactive management of asymptomatic imported infections in primary care.
